HOW WE PLAN TO BRING OUR IDEA TO CBS
We plan to bring this idea to CBS by
building cardboard stalls in the hall and
decorating them with props. We plan to
have six rooms, each with a different
themes. We will get cardboard from
Ennis Electrical as Tadhg’s mother
works there and we could use their
spare cardboard. We will charge €3 for
entry. The participants will form into
teams of 5 and will win prizes if they get
out in time. The team with the best time
will win a homework voucher. Junior
and Senior Infants will not be
participating in the escape rooms.

PUZZLES
• One of our puzzles could be a room with a mirror and in front
of the mirror their will be a sheet on the wall with a clue on it
but the writing is backwards!
• The next one will involves Irish, they will have to make
something with instructions in Irish to complete the level
• Mazes can come in all shapes and sizes. We will build a life-
sized maze for players to navigate around or we will give
them smaller mazes to complete using hand-eye coordination
and teamwork.

MARKET RESEARCH
We surveyed in total four classes which all together
had 114 pupils here are the results:
105 wanted to do an escape room and only 9 didn’t
want to do one.
We then asked them how long they would like to be
in an escape room 7 said 10 minutes, 15 said 15
minutes, 70 said 20 minutes.
After that we asked the children what prizes they
would like 18 wanted sweets 0 wanted pencils and
96 wanted surprise bags.
